Merhaba içinde veriler olan assets folder içinde yer alan sqlite veritabanım var bu veritabanının içindeki verileri güncelleyip projeyi tekrar çalıştırdığım da karşıma yine eski veriler çıkıyor...sqlite veritabanını nasıl güncelleyebilirim?

soruldu: 30 Eyl '14, 09:48

androahmet's gravatar image

androahmet
-1577813
cevap kabul oranı: 0%


Program çalıştığında Asset klasöründeki database dosyasını Android işletim sisteminin içine kopyalıyor (data/data/PackageName/databases). Sen kayıtlarını işletim sistemindeki database dosyasına yapıyorsun. Programı kapatıp yeniden çalıştırdığında, Apk nın içinde gömülü olan dosyayı tekrar kopyalıyor. böylece kayıtların silinmiş oluyor.

Database bağlantısı yaptığın kodları incelersen kopyalama ile ilgili bir işlem vardır. Buraya database dosyası varsa kopyalama diye bir kontrol koyarsan sorun çözülmüş olur.

permanent link

cevaplandı: 20 Eki '14, 06:20

doganmur's gravatar image

doganmur
26
cevap kabul oranı: 0%

Cevabınız
toggle preview

Bu soruyu takip et

E-Posta üzerinden:

Üyelik girişi yaptıktan sonra abonelik işlemlerini yapabilirsiniz

RSS üzerinden:

Cevaplar

Cevaplar ve Yorumlar

Yazı Formatlama

  • *italic* ya da _italic_
  • **bold** ya da __bold__
  • link:[text](http://url.com/ "başlık")
  • resim?![alt text](/path/img.jpg "başlık")
  • liste: 1. Foo 2. Bar
  • temel HTML etiketleri de kullanılabilir

Bu sorunun etiketleri:

×819
×66
×39
×3

Soruldu: 30 Eyl '14, 09:48

Görüntüleme: 630 kez

Son güncelleme: 20 Eki '14, 06:20

powered by BitNami OSQA